プログラミング学習、最初の1歩はPythonかJavaScriptで間違いなし!

プログラミング

プログラミングの世界へ足を踏み入れたいけれど、どの言語から始めるべきか迷っていませんか?

もしあなたが初心者なら、PythonかJavaScriptから始めるのが断然おすすめです。これらの言語は、学習のしやすさ、汎用性、そして将来性において、他の言語を圧倒しています。

この記事では、なぜPythonとJavaScriptが初心者にとって「最強」なのか、その理由を詳しく解説します。

スポンサーリンク

初学者はPythonかJavaScript!

なんで最初に学習する言語に、PythonかJavaScriptがおすすめなの?

その理由を順番に解説していきます。
端的に言うと、世の中で使われる用途が多く情報もたくさんあるため、学習する際にわからない!と躓く可能性が減るからです。

Pythonが初心者におすすめな理由

  1. シンプルで読みやすい文法
    • Pythonの文法はシンプルで直感的なので、プログラミングの基本を学びやすいです。コードが読みやすく、書きやすいので、初心者でもすぐに理解できます。
  2. 豊富なライブラリとフレームワーク
    • データサイエンス、機械学習、ウェブ開発など、さまざまな分野で使えるライブラリやフレームワークが豊富に揃っています。これにより、実践的なプロジェクトにすぐに取り組むことができます。
  3. 大規模なコミュニティ
    • Pythonは世界中で広く使われているため、コミュニティが非常に活発です。質問や問題があったときに、オンラインフォーラムやドキュメントから多くの情報を得ることができます。あまり使われていない言語は解説できる人も少ないため、学びを進めるのに非常に手間がかかります。
  4. 多用途
    • Pythonはウェブ開発、データ分析、機械学習、自動化スクリプトなど、幅広い用途に対応しています。これにより、学んだスキルをさまざまなプロジェクトに応用できます。

JavaScriptが初心者におすすめな理由

  1. ウェブ開発の必須スキル
    • JavaScriptはウェブブラウザ上で動作するため、ウェブ開発には欠かせない言語です。HTMLやCSSと組み合わせて、インタラクティブなウェブページを作成できます。
  2. 即時フィードバック
    • JavaScriptはブラウザで直接実行できるため、コードを書いてすぐに結果を確認できます。これにより、試行錯誤しながら学ぶことが容易になります。試せば試すほど、理解も深まります。
  3. 豊富なフレームワークとライブラリ
    • React、Angular、Vueなどのフレームワークやライブラリが豊富にあり、効率的にウェブアプリケーションを開発できます。これにより、実践的なスキルを身につけやすいです。
  4. サーバーサイドでも使用可能
    • Node.jsを使えば、JavaScriptをサーバーサイドでも使用できます。これにより、フロントエンドとバックエンドの両方をJavaScriptで統一でき、学習効率が高まります。

PythonとJavaScript、どっちを選べばいい?

どちらも初心者におすすめですが、あなたの目的に合わせて選ぶと良いでしょう。

  • データ分析やAIに興味があるなら→Python
  • Webサイト制作やWebアプリ開発に興味があるなら→JavaScript

学習を始めるためのステップ

  1. オンライン学習サイトや書籍で基礎を学ぶ
  2. 簡単なプログラムを実際に書いてみる
  3. ポートフォリオとなる作品を作る
  4. コミュニティに参加して情報交換をする
スポンサーリンク

まとめ

  • Pythonはシンプルな文法と豊富なライブラリ、大規模なコミュニティがあり、初心者にとって学びやすい言語です。
  • JavaScriptはウェブ開発に必須であり、即時フィードバックが得られるため、初心者が試行錯誤しながら学ぶのに適しています。

間違いなどございましたらご指摘いただけると幸いです。

スポンサーリンク

コメント

タイトルとURLをコピーしました